Abstract
In this talk, I will present upcoming work proving a “weak turbulent” instability for quasilinear wave equations on Schwarzschild-AdS black holes. The instability is governed by a stably trapped 3-mode interaction transferring energy from low-to high-frequency modes. Our result is motivated by the question of the stability of black holes in the presence of a negative cosmological constant. This is joint work with Georgios Moschidis (EPFL).
